About DarkArtsBooks
Founded in 2006, the mission of Dark Arts Books is to create affordable trade paperback collections featuring multiple stories by four authors each. We publish sampler anthologies of some of the finest writers in modern horror.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Atlanta?

Understanding the cost of living near Atlanta is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at DarkArtsBooks.
Atlanta's Cost of Living Index is approximately 105.0 (5.0% more expensive than US average; 12.9% more than GA average). Major SE hub, housing costs above US avg, especially in desirable neighborhoods. MARTA rail/bus.
